Overview
The MC33274ADTBR2G is a quad operational amplifier from onsemi, designed for high-performance applications requiring low input offset voltage and high slew rates. This device is part of the MC33272/74 series, which features bipolar inputs and a patented Zip−R−Trim element for input offset voltage reduction. The MC33274ADTBR2G is available in a TSSOP-14 package and is lead-free, making it suitable for a wide range of electronic systems.
Key Specifications
Characteristic | Symbol | Min | Typ | Max | Unit |
---|---|---|---|---|---|
Supply Voltage | VCC to VEE | +36 | V | ||
Input Offset Voltage | |VIO| | 0.1 | 2.5 | mV | |
Input Bias Current | IIB | 300 | 800 | nA | |
Input Offset Current | |IIO| | 3.0 | 80 | nA | |
Common Mode Input Voltage Range | VICR | VEE to (VCC −1.8) | V | ||
Large Signal Voltage Gain | AVOL | 90 | 100 | dB | |
Output Voltage Swing | VO+ | 13.4 | V | ||
Slew Rate | SR | 8.0 | 10 | V/μs | |
Gain Bandwidth Product | GBW | 17 | 24 | MHz | |
Operating Temperature Range | TA | −40 | +125 | °C |
Key Features
- Low Input Offset Voltage: Trimmed to 100 μV (typical), ensuring high precision in signal processing.
- High Slew Rate: Up to 10 V/μs, suitable for high-speed applications.
- Low Input Bias Current: 300 nA (typical), minimizing the impact on input signals.
- High Input Resistance: 16 MΩ, reducing the loading effect on the input source.
- No Deadband Crossover Distortion: Ensures smooth output transitions.
- Large Output Voltage Swing: High output voltage range for various load conditions.
- Excellent Phase and Gain Margin: Provides stability in feedback configurations.
- Low Open Loop High Frequency Output Impedance: Symmetrical source and sink AC frequency performance.
